Section 280-RICR-30-05-3.12 - Notice to Applicants

Current through March 20, 2024

Every decision made by the Deputy Director for Motor Vehicles, based on the recommendation of the Medical Advisory Board, shall be communicated to the applicant by an Official Notice, sent via regular mail by the Division of Motor Vehicles to the applicant's address, as listed on the application. Notification of the procedures to be used to appeal such a decision shall also be sent to the applicant with the official Order whenever a license has been denied or suspended for medical reasons or when disability parking privileges have been denied.
